Pressed concrete patios, often called stamped concrete, offer decorative patterns that mimic natural stone, brick, or pavers in Waukegan. This provides a high-end look at a more accessible price point. It's also durable and can be customized with various colors and textures. These patios are a popular choice for enhancing outdoor living spaces in Waukegan.
Patios pavers are individual concrete or stone units laid in decorative patterns, offering flexibility and a distinct look in Waukegan. Pavers can be easier to repair if individual units are damaged, while concrete offers a more uniform appearance. The choice often depends on aesthetic preference and budget in Waukegan.

Concrete pavement driveways are standard driveways made from poured concrete, known for their durability and longevity. They are very common in Waukegan and surrounding areas due to their resilience against weather and heavy use. Professionals ensure the concrete is properly mixed, poured, and finished to withstand the freeze-thaw cycles and traffic experienced in Illinois.
